Freight earnings up by about 8 per cent

Image

Press Trust of India New Delhi
Railways has earned Rs 29,690.16 crore from freight traffic during April-July this year as compared to Rs 27,515.90 crore during the corresponding period last year, registering an increase of 7.9 per cent.

Railways carried 343 million tonnes (MT) of goods during April-July 2013 as compared to 327.02 MT during the same period last year, registering an increase of 4.89 per cent.

Out of the total earnings of Rs 6894.61 cr from goods traffic in July 2013, Rs 3023.64 cr came from transportation of 42.36 MT of coal, followed by Rs 625.98 cr from 9.97 MT of iron ore for exports, steel plants and for other domestic users.
 

The national transporter earned Rs 564.47 cr from 7.98 MT of cement, Rs 539.66 cr from 4.34 MT of foodgrains, Rs 447.44 cr from 3.81 MT of petroleum oil and lubricant (POL), Rs 413.24 cr from 3.09 MT of Pig iron and finished steel from steel plants and other points.

It earned Rs 369.53 cr from 4.09 MT of fertilizers, Rs 112.12 cr from 1.38 MT of raw material for steel plants except iron ore, Rs 373.29 cr from 3.66 MT by container service and Rs 425.24 cr from 5.53 MT of other goods.
